How to bypass Verified by Visa/Mastercard Securecode

A lot of my cards are asking me to activate this.

However, it seems that slowly, every bank is asking me to do it - and it's beginning to drive me nuts, as it's yet another password to remember (and forget, when I try and buy something online)!

Is there a way to skip it?

    You can skip it for the first couple of times (per card), but after that it will insist on you registering, and won't allow the purchase to go through otherwise.

    It's a mechanism for shifting liability from the bank to the cardholder for internet transactions - their argument being that if the password has been entered then it must have been you doing the transaction. But there are already threads on here about people having their passwords changed by fraudsters, so I'l leave you to make your own mind up about how secure it is :rolleyes:

    If you complete the info on the first page then hit the cancel tab on the second page you can defer setting it up indefinitely, I've been using this for months and not had a transaction refused yet. (I assume if you ever do go through all the steps and setup a username and p/w you'll be stuck with it from then on)

    Not the least tedious of work arounds I know, but...
